Joe T. Johnson hailing from sunny Bristol crafts sleepy folk rock, think Bob Dylan and particularly Billy Bragg.
His new single is a chilled, crisp tune to spend those sleepy days in lockdown. I particularly like the relatability of his lyrics and storytelling, we’ve all found 10 pounds and wasted it in slightly less than sensible ways…
And hey, after playing at Glastonbury and being recommended by Steve Lamacq, who could argue?
